‎ ‎Hello everyone! 🌸 Today I want to share something that always calms my mind, which is rain. Since childhood, rain has been like magic to me. When dark clouds gather in the sky, a cold feeling comes in the air, it feels like something beautiful is about to happen. And as soon as the first drop of rain falls, that feeling comes true.

The sound of rain is a kind of music to me. The sound of rain on a tin roof or on the leaves of a tree seems to relieve the fatigue of the mind. Many times I sit by the window and watch the rain, and it seems like each drop is telling a story. The smell of the earth, the wet air, and that soft light all come together as if the world wakes up anew.

Source

I think that rain is not just water falling from the sky, it is a kind of message of peace. Just as sometimes there is a storm in life, so does the rain come with peace after that storm. Rain teaches me that if you are patient, one day everything will be fine. Just as green returns to dry soil, so does laughter return even after sadness.

I remember many memories of my childhood on rainy days. I still remember those moments of getting wet with friends without an umbrella, playing in the mud, and floating paper boats. I'm all grown up now, but the rain still wakes up the child inside me.

Source

There's something special about rainy days. These little joys of sitting by the window with a cup of tea in hand and watching the rain make life beautiful. I think if we find such small joys in our daily lives, the world will be a better place.
